Здравейте. За компресиране в apache 2, използвам Mod_deflate. Всичко си работеше нормално (доста месеци) докато един приятел(Ангел Марев) не ми репортна за странна грешка в сайт които разработва на машината . Проблема беше в това, че като отвориш страницата под IE понякога(след няколко обновявания(f5,ctrl +f5)) ти извежда празна страница или страница с кодирана информация (като да отвориш rar през apache без mime). Отначало си помислих, че е от страницата която прави, но той се занимава от много време с това и едвали щеше да е от това проблема. В момента пиша един проект на които се случват същите "странни неща". В този проект използвам FCKEDITOR и проблема е , че веднъж ми го зарежда, веднъж не ми го зарежда. Тогава реших да махна mod_deflate и да пробвам да видя дали няма да се оправи. Е оправи се. Тъй като бях направил mod_deflate по подразбиране да се зарежда за всички виртуални хостове, сега го направих по подразбиране да не се зарежда, а да се зарежда индивидуално за всеки виртуален хост. Така се реши проблема със сайта на моя приятел и моя проект които пиша в момента.
PS: С Firefox и Опера всичко е наред. Правилата които съм добавил в mod_deflate смятам, че също са правилни, но може да се пипнат още малко.Byt the way решение беше също да не архивирам js файлове(това беше решението за моя проект), но реших да не прилагам лесното решение,а всичко да си разделено за всеки vhost.
VN:F [1.9.22_1171]
Rating: 5.0/5 (1 vote cast)
VN:F [1.9.22_1171]